Chapter 1
Gala Webster 1:1  Paul, an apostle, (not from men, neither by man, but by Jesus Christ, and God the Father, who raised him from the dead;)
Gala Webster 1:2  And all the brethren who are with me, to the churches of Galatia:
Gala Webster 1:3  Grace [be] to you and peace from God the Father, and [from] our Lord Jesus Christ,
Gala Webster 1:4  Who gave himself for our sins, that he might deliver us from this present evil world, according to the will of God and our Father:
Gala Webster 1:6  I marvel that ye are so soon removed from him that called you into the grace of Christ, to another gospel:
Gala Webster 1:7  Which is not another; but there are some that trouble you, and would pervert the gospel of Christ.
Gala Webster 1:8  But though we, or an angel from heaven, should preach any other gospel to you than that which we have preached to you, let him be accursed.
Gala Webster 1:9  As we said before, so I say now again, If any [man] preacheth any other gospel to you than that ye have received, let him be accursed.
Gala Webster 1:10  For do I now persuade men, or God? or do I seek to please men? for if I yet pleased men, I should not be the servant of Christ.
Gala Webster 1:11  But I certify you, brethren, that the gospel which was preached by me is not according to man.
Gala Webster 1:12  For I neither received it from man, neither was I taught [it], but by the revelation of Jesus Christ.
Gala Webster 1:13  For ye have heard of my manner of life in time past in the Jews' religion, that beyond measure I persecuted the church of God, and wasted it;
Gala Webster 1:14  And profited in the Jews' religion above many my equals in my own nation, being more exceedingly zealous of the traditions of my fathers.
Gala Webster 1:15  But when it pleased God, who separated me from my mother's womb, and called [me] by his grace,
Gala Webster 1:16  To reveal his Son in me, that I might preach him among the heathen; immediately I conferred not with flesh and blood:
Gala Webster 1:17  Neither did I go to Jerusalem to them who were apostles before me: but I went into Arabia, and returned again to Damascus.
Gala Webster 1:18  Then after three years I went to Jerusalem to see Peter, and abode with him fifteen days.
Gala Webster 1:19  But I saw no other of the apostles, save James the Lord's brother.
Gala Webster 1:20  Now the things which I write to you, behold, before God, I lie not.
Gala Webster 1:21  Afterwards I came into the regions of Syria and Cilicia;
Gala Webster 1:22  And was unknown by face to the churches of Judea which were in Christ:
Gala Webster 1:23  But they had heard only, That he who persecuted us in times past, now preacheth the faith which once he destroyed.
